Sean Manaea (SP – NYM) vs. CLE

Sean Manaea has pitched well in four appearances (three starts) spanning 17.1 innings this season. According to FanGraphs, the veteran lefty has produced the following numbers this year.

  • 2.08 ERA
  • 2.90 xFIP
  • 2.73 SIERA
  • 0.87 WHIP
  • One win
  • Three quality starts
  • 5.9 BB%
  • 32.4 K%
  • 11.6 SwStr%
  • 27.8 CSW%
  • 102 stuff+
  • 103 location+
  • 99 pitching+

Manaea has a sweet matchup and alluring betting info tonight. The Guardians are tied for 23rd in wRC+ (80) with a 23.7 K% versus lefties and tied for 26th in wRC+ (85) with a 21.5 K% on the road in 2025. Cleveland was also 16th in wRC+ (104) with a 20.3 K% in the previous 30 days. Thus, the Mets are -185 favorites, and the game’s total is 8.0 runs.

Nick Lodolo (SP – CIN) at CHC

Nick Lodolo has a challenging matchup. The Cubs are seventh in wRC+ (108) with a 21.0 K% versus lefties and ninth in wRC+ (112) with a 20.2 K% at home this year. Chicago was also tied for sixth in wRC+ (112) with a 20.6 K% in the previous 30 days. So, Lodolo’s floor is lowered because of the matchup, and the Reds are slight underdogs (+120).

Fortunately, the game’s total is 8.0 runs. Moreover, Lodolo is rolling. In his previous five starts spanning 33.1 innings, Lodolo has had the following stats.

  • 1.89 ERA
  • 2.71 xFIP
  • 2.68 SIERA
  • 0.75 WHIP
  • Three wins
  • Four quality starts
  • One shutout
  • 3.3 BB%
  • 30.9 K%
  • 13.6 SwStr%
  • 31.4 CSW%
  • 102 stuff+
  • 100 location+
  • 99 pitching+

The 27-year-old lefty is also a road warrior. In 22 starts spanning 129.1 innings on the road since last season, Lodolo has had a 2.85 ERA, 3.41 xFIP, 0.86 WHIP, 5.5 BB% and 27.3 K%. Lodolo’s ceiling is worth chasing in GPPs at DraftKings and FanDuel.

Yusei Kikuchi (SP – LAA) vs. TB

Yusei Kikuchi has pitched much better at home than on the road in his first year with the Angels. In 12 starts at home this year, Kikuchi has recorded a 2.48 ERA, 4.03 xFIP, 1.26 WHIP, 7.6 BB% and 23.7 K% in 69 innings.

Kikuchi has a tantalizing matchup and rock-solid betting info tonight. The Rays are 22nd in wRC+ (81) with a 23.8 K% versus lefties and 25th in wRC+ (89) with a 22.9 K% on the road this season. Tampa Bay was also 29th in wRC+ (81) with a 23.5 K% in the previous 30 days. Finally, the Angels are listed as -130 favorites, and the game’s total is 8.5 runs.
